School Overview

Tully Junior-senior High School is a public school located in Tully, New York. It is a school in Tully Central School District district.

According to the New York state assessment result, about 77% of students are proficient in Math learning and about 72% of students are proficient in English/language arts learning.

It has 409 students through grade 7 to 12. The students to teacher ratio is 10 to 1 where a total of 41 teachers are teaching for the school.

Student Population

A total of 409 students are attending Tully Junior-senior High School. By gender, there are 200 and 209 female students at the school.

Teachers & Staffs

Total 41 full-time (or equivalent) teachers work for Tully Junior-senior High School and the students to teacher ratio is 10 to 1. All teachers are certified. 87.8% of teachers have 3 or more years teaching experiences.

Advanced Placement Programs

Tully Junior-senior High School offers 6 advanced placement (AP) programs. Total 31 students are enrolled in at least one (1) AP programs. 67 students are participating the SAT and/or ACT test program at Tully Junior-senior High School.
